    World-class research to transform diabetes and insomnia management, establish Australia’s first fully integrated genome engineering facility and enhance mRNA therapies has been boosted by Federal Government funding.  

    The University of Western Australia-led projects received almost $14 million in grants from the Medical Research Future Fund National Critical Research Infrastructure program, established to create access to infrastructure of critical importance to health and medical research

    Professor Tim Jones, from UWA’s Medical School, will lead the national diabetes research platform RAPID-D (Research Accelerator Platform for Innovation & Discovery)

    The project will address critical gaps in diabetes care where outcomes remain suboptimal and preventable complications drive more than $3 billion in annual healthcare costs

    “The platform will integrate previously siloed data to enable personalised intervention pathways through advanced analytics and artificial intelligence to identify early warning signals, develop targeted therapies and reveal factors influencing outcomes,” Professor Jones said

    “Leveraging established systems, RAPID-D uses modular architecture to enable national uptake regardless of existing state capabilities to provide a framework for improving diabetes outcomes across Australia.”

    Dr Cele Richardson, from UWA’s School of Psychological Science, will lead a project to develop a digital insomnia management system co-designed by consumers, primary care clinicians, experts and sleep and primary care organisations

    “Cognitive behavioural therapy is the recommended treatment for insomnia but is accessed by only one per cent of patients,” Dr Richardson said

    “Our project aims to develop a digital platform tailored to the Australian health system that will house insomnia education, screening, triaging and decision-support tools, and a digital cognitive behavioural therapy for insomnia program that can be used in primary care. It will also support collaborative insomnia research.”

    Professor Ryan Lister, from UWA’s School of Molecular Sciences and Harry Perkins Institute of Medical Research,  will lead the establishment of the WA Centre for Cell and Genome Engineering – Australia’s first fully integrated genome engineering facility

    “We will combine precision genome editing technology and next-generation stem cell reprogramming to accelerate variant validation, deepen our understanding of disease mechanisms and enable the development of accurate, patient-specific cell models,” Professor Lister said

    “Through strategic national partnerships, this integrated approach bridges discovery research and clinical application to deliver innovative solutions for rare, paediatric and complex diseases.”

    Professor Archa Fox, from UWA’s School of Human Sciences and Harry Perkins Institute of Medical Research, will lead ROBUST (RNA Optimisation for Biological Utility and STability) to enhance mRNA function by improving structure and stability

    “Messenger RNA (mRNA) as a drug is revolutionary but continues to face cost-effectiveness and efficacy challenges,” Professor Fox said

    “Our project will tackle these hurdles by leveraging expertise in a comprehensive national research and development program aimed at mRNA re-design

    “We will lead innovative therapies for the urgent and currently unmet needs of sarcoma, brain and liver cancer patients suffering from poor prognoses. At the same time, we will build the tools, platforms and expertise required to enable innovation in academic and biotech sectors.”
